You may try to identify each chararcter by the mean of Google translate, manuscrit writing: 

There is an obvious character that means Buddha

Even though it refers to a japan generic coin, characters are old chinese.

Callygraphy is with bold font so probably modern, you might find relations to buddhism in the reference site for charms : 

Primaltrek.com

 

[edit] Primaltrek gives the answer (read counter clockwise beginning at noon) : 南無阿彌陀佛

Japan, Religious token

 寛
寶 通
 永

Kan'eitsūhō

Translation: Kan'ei Currency

 

南無阿彌陀佛

nan wu a mi tuo fo
Translation: I put my trust in Amida Buddha
